Atlanta-based Pollack Shores Real Estate Group paid just under $13 million for a development site at 327 and 349 West Tremont Ave. in Charlotte’s south end in a deal that closed in early February, real estate records show. The company plans to start construction soon and open new apartments in late 2018, Charlotte Business Journal reports.

“There is a lot of momentum and growth happening in Charlotte’s South End,” Pollack Shores development manager Palmer McArthur said in a statement. “We anticipate continued great housing demand in this neighborhood, and we look forward to delivering a quality multifamily product that aligns with the culture of this unique community.”

In addition to luxury apartments, the project will include 2,500 sq. ft. of street-level retail.

“This is a vibrant, walkable corridor, and offering street-level retail will add to the street energy and walkability of the neighborhood,” said Steven Shores, president and co-founder of Pollack Shores.

The existing site has warehouses and industrial space. Charlotte City Council approved the developer’s rezoning request last year.
